cover image Walking in Grace with Grief

Walking in Grace with Grief

Della Temple. Button Rock, , $14.95 ISBN 978-0-9963878-0-4

Temple (Tame Your Inner Critic), a blogger, certified Reiki master, and psychic healer, finds her life irrevocably altered when her adult son dies in a car accident. She begins a journey on which she teeters between grief and grace, finally finding one in the other. Temple documents her healing process while making sure readers understand that she is in no way telling them how to grieve. Instead, she provides a series of guided healing meditations that offer peace, relief, release, and self-care. With a firm belief in life after death, Temple finds consolation in knowing that her son is watching over her and that he has entered into a spiritual existence where he lives on. Explaining this belief, she writes, “My understanding of Spirit, God, Heaven, or whatever name you attach to Source is that we are truly spiritual beings having a physical experience.” Temple’s walk though grief is both heartbreaking and enlightening. To fully appreciate the comfort and healing she offers through her metaphysical approach to grieving, readers must maintain an open mind about the possibility that relationships can transcend death. Those who do will find important tools for maintaining perspective in grief and finding peace amid loss. (BookLife)
